DESPOJAR Meaning and Definition

  1. "Despojar" is a Spanish verb that translates to "to despoil" or "to strip" in English. It is derived from the Latin word "despoliare," which means to rob or plunder. In the context of this verb, it refers to the act of taking away by force, seizing or dispossessing someone or something of their possessions, privileges, rights, or qualities.

    This action of despoiling can apply to various scenarios and individuals, including taking away someone's material possessions or stripping a person of their power, authority, or dignity. It can also refer to robbing someone of their rights, such as taking away their freedom, autonomy, or the benefits they are entitled to.

    The verb "despojar" can be used metaphorically to describe the act of depriving someone of intangible elements or abstract characteristics. For example, it may be used to describe removing someone's innocence, trust, or hope.

    Furthermore, "despojar" can extend beyond its application to individuals and also pertain to natural resources, such as despoiling the environment by exploiting its resources without considering the negative consequences.

    In summary, "despojar" is a Spanish verb that encompasses the action of forcefully taking, stripping, or robbing someone or something of their possessions, rights, power, dignity, or other desirable qualities. It captures a range of scenarios, from physical theft to abstract deprivation, highlighting the act of dispossessing and taking away from others.
